Erosion occurs when winds or water interact with soil and rock, causing the affected earth to wear away. The most common example of erosion is at the beach, where tide patterns cause water to move up onto the shore and away from the shore, dragging the sand out to sea and changing the landscape. 

To remedy this, communities have built retaining walls that follow parallel to the shoreline to help stop surface and subsurface erosion. While the beach may be the most thought of place where erosion occurs, it also happens onshore. Torrential downpours can wreak havoc by causing flooding and extreme soil erosion. Like beach erosion, there are ways to mitigate this issue.

Joint sealants are typically available in cartridges (either single or dual components). Each cartridge style is designed for specific applications and environments. Generally, cartridges are ideal for small applications such as penetrations, joints, cracks, and many other repairs requiring waterproofing or chemical containment. Partially used cartridges can be stored and reused later. Instant mixing and dispensing of sealants are often performed via a hand, air, or battery-powered caulking gun.

Industrial waterproofing projects require a specialized coating system to meet specific coating specifications. The size and scope of work will influence the application method of these coatings. 

For this discussion, we will review factors to consider when spray-applying waterproof coatings on large-scale projects and the types of spray equipment needed to apply waterproofing materials. Projects with an abundance of vertical walls, overhead surfaces, and minimal risk for overspray are generally excellent candidates for utilizing spray equipment.  

Typically, the spray equipment used for waterproofing products can be classified as airless, air-assisted airless, or plural component spray equipment. Always use equipment recommended by the waterproofing material manufacturer.

It’s said that two heads are better than one. The same principle applies to waterproofing membranes. Typically, you apply a layer of CIM waterproofing, wait for one to four hours, then apply your second layer. This is all after choosing a waterproofing membrane, of course. This is the recoat window for most membranes, and it marks the period of maximum adhesion between layers. That said, there are innumerable reasons why you may miss this recoat period.

It happens, and it isn’t an issue for experienced applicators. With the right tools and technique, you can abrade (rough up) the surface of the membrane to improve its ability to bind well after the surface has set.
